Minimum 10-match ban for discrimination - FA
BBC Sport·July 30, 2026

The Football Association has strengthened its rules to combat discrimination, imposing a minimum 10-match ban on players found guilty of such offenses. This increased penalty aims to address and prevent discriminatory behavior in the sport.
